Item Description

A late 17th Century Aubusson tapestry, depicting Mercury, in the classical style with richly decorated flora and foliage border.
In Greek mythology, Hermes (the Romans knew him as Mercury), the son of Zeus and Maia, was the messenger of the gods and the mediator between the realm of the dead and the kingdom of the living.
The tapestry has brass rings stitched to the top edge for hanging.
